IMMUNOLOGICAL EFFECTS OF ELECTROMAGNETIC RADIATION OF THE CELLULAR PHONE AMONG YOUNG FEMALES
Talib Jawad Kadhim*, Munther Hamza Rathi, Qatralnada Ahmed Khalaf
ABSTRACT Back ground: Due to the rapped spread and uses of new technology specially cellular phone and its electromagnetic radiation, that may cause immune disorders in youths, especially among young females. The present study designed to determine the immunological disorders which may showed by the interferon β level in the serum that may effected by electromagnetic radiation from the cell phone using by young females. Ninety blood samples collected during the menstrual cycle at days 1 to day 4, for measuring the cytokine interferon β. The participants were divided according to the duration and time of using of the cellular phone into three groups: Group A, were exposed from 1 to 4 hour daily, group B, were exposed from 5 to15 hour daily, and the control group C, were not using the cellular phone. Samples were collected during the period from June 2016 to May 2017. The study showed a significant decrease in the level of serum interferon β in groups A and B in comparisons to the control group C, and to those whom their age were (20-25year ), they showed significant decrease in the concentration of interferon β.
